BIO 182 – ASU | ACTUAL EXAM |
QUESTIONS AND CORRECT ANSWERS

Adaptive plasticity -CORRECT ANSWER- one genotype has multiple phenotypes &
environments trigger change



Genetic drift -CORRECT ANSWER- evolution caused by random processes in
population in a population of finite size



Do smaller or larger populations have more chance for genetic drift? -CORRECT
ANSWER- smaller populations



Homology -CORRECT ANSWER- phenotype that is similar between two species
because of common ancestry



Homoplasy -CORRECT ANSWER- phenotype that is similar between two species
because of convergent evolution



Parsimony -CORRECT ANSWER- the simplest explanation is the best (fewest
evolutionary transitions) a-->b-->c = common a-->b-->a = uncommon



Migration load -CORRECT ANSWER- maintenance of deleterious alleles by
migration

, Page |2



Which traits are more informative? -CORRECT ANSWER- shared derived traits
(synapomorphy)



Which traits provide no information? -CORRECT ANSWER- shared ancestral traits
(pleisiomorphy)



Which traits provide false info? -CORRECT ANSWER- convergent traits
(homoplasy)



Allopatry -CORRECT ANSWER- populations occur in different places



Sympatry -CORRECT ANSWER- populations occur at the same place same time



Plasticity -CORRECT ANSWER- ability of one genotype to produce more than one
phenotype when exposed to different environments



Genetic drift can do what to neutral alleles -CORRECT ANSWER- eliminate &
spread



What random processes cause genetic drift? -CORRECT ANSWER- -independent
assortment of alleles
-random variation in survival
-random variation in mating success
-random variation in fecundity
